h2{padding-bottom:20px;padding-top:20px}.subtitle{margin-top:.2em;font-size:.9em;line-height:1.2}.flag2{width:20px}div.multi-step{-moz-box-sizing:border-box;box-sizing:border-box;margin:10px;position:relative;font-size:1em}div.multi-step ol{display:-webkit-box;display:-moz-box;display:-ms-flexbox;display:-webkit-flex;display:flex;-webkit-flex-flow:row nowrap;flex-flow:row nowrap;margin:0;padding:0}div.multi-step ol>li{-webkit-box-flex:1;-moz-box-flex:1;-webkit-flex:1 0;-ms-flex:1 0;flex:1 0;list-style:none;margin:0;padding:0;position:relative}div.multi-step ol>li:before,div.multi-step ol>li:after{content:"";background:#077660;border-radius:1px;height:51%;position:absolute;right:1px;left:1px;z-index:0}div.multi-step ol>li:before{-webkit-transform:skewX(20deg);-ms-transform:skewX(20deg);transform:skewX(20deg);top:0}div.multi-step ol>li:after{-webkit-transform:skewX(-20deg);-ms-transform:skewX(-20deg);transform:skewX(-20deg);bottom:0}div.multi-step ol>li p{margin:0}div.multi-step ol>li .title{color:rgba(255,255,255,.9);font-size:1em;font-weight:bold;line-height:1;padding-bottom:7px}div.multi-step ol>li .subtitle{margin-top:.4em;color:rgba(255,255,255,.9);font-size:.9em;line-height:1.2}div.multi-step ol>li .wrap{min-height:20px;padding:8px 8px 8px 16px;position:relative;opacity:.6;z-index:1}div.multi-step.numbered ol{counter-reset:li}div.multi-step.numbered ol .wrap{padding-left:38px}div.multi-step.numbered ol .wrap:before{background:#0aab8a;background-clip:padding-box;content:counter(li);counter-increment:li;border-radius:50%;width:24px;height:24px;position:absolute;top:5px;left:10px;color:#fff;font-size:.8em;font-weight:bold;line-height:23px;text-align:center}div.multi-step.numbered.long .title,div.multi-step.numbered.long .subtitle{display:none}div.multi-step.long ol>li .wrap:before{background:transparent;font-size:1em}div.multi-step.long ol>li.current .wrap:before{background:transparent;color:rgba(255,255,255,.9);font-size:2em}div.multi-step.long ol .subtitle{display:none}div.multi-step li.current:before,div.multi-step li.current:after{background-color:#4c72bb}div.multi-step li.current .wrap,div.multi-step li.current~li .wrap{opacity:1}div.multi-step li.current .wrap:before{background-color:#839ed0}div.multi-step li.current .title{color:rgba(255,255,255,.9)}div.multi-step ol{display:block}div.multi-step ol>li{background:#077660;margin-bottom:2px;display:block}div.multi-step ol>li:before,div.multi-step ol>li:after{background:transparent;border-color:transparent;border-style:solid;border-width:8px 15px 0 15px;width:0;height:0;position:absolute;top:100%;left:5%;right:auto;-webkit-transform:none;-ms-transform:none;transform:none;z-index:0}div.multi-step ol>li:before{border-top-color:#077660;z-index:2}div.multi-step ol>li:after{border-top-color:#fff;bottom:auto;margin-top:2px;z-index:1}div.multi-step ol>li:first-child .wrap{padding-top:8px}div.multi-step ol>li p{font-size:.8em}div.multi-step ol>li .title{font-weight:normal;hyphens:auto;word-break:break-all}div.multi-step ol>li .wrap{max-width:100%;min-height:1px;padding-top:12px;padding-bottom:6px;overflow:hidden}div.multi-step ol>li.current{background:#4c72bb}div.multi-step ol>li.current:before,div.multi-step ol>li.current:after{background-color:transparent}div.multi-step ol>li.current:before{border-top-color:#4c72bb}div.multi-step ol>li.current .title{font-weight:bold}div.multi-step.numbered ol>li .wrap{min-height:18px;padding:8px 8px 8px 38px}div.multi-step.numbered ol>li .wrap:before{background:transparent;left:2px;font-size:1.2em}div.multi-step.numbered.long ol>li .wrap:before{background:transparent}div.multi-step.numbered.long ol>li.current .wrap:before{font-size:1.6em}div.multi-step.numbered.long ol .title{display:block;font-size:1em}div.multi-step.long:not(.numbered) .subtitle{display:block}